본문으로 건너뛰기

"caching" 태그로 연결된 1개 게시물개의 게시물이 있습니다.

모든 태그 보기

개발 블로그를 위한 MCP 서버 구축기 (3): Cold Start 1초 미만을 위한 캐싱과 에러 복구

· 약 7분
Nam Young Kim
Data Fullstack Engineer

Git Commit Hash 기반 캐싱으로 서버 시작 시간을 1초 미만으로 줄이고, 에러 복구 전략을 구현합니다.

🎯 들어가며

1편에서 Git 기반 아키텍처를, 2편에서 역인덱스 검색 기능을 구현했습니다. 하지만 실제로 사용해보면 한 가지 불편함이 있습니다.

"서버 시작이 너무 느려요"

매번 Claude Desktop을 열 때마다 Git clone과 인덱스 빌드가 발생합니다. 콘텐츠가 늘어날수록 점점 더 오래 걸리죠.

이번 편에서는 캐싱 시스템을 구현해서 Cold Start를 1초 미만으로 줄이고, 에러 복구 전략으로 안정성을 높입니다.